Introduction: In an era of rapid technological advancements, it comes as no surprise that robotics has become an integral part of our lives. From manufacturing industries to service sectors, robots have revolutionized various fields. However, like any disruptive innovation, robotics has also faced its fair share of controversies and concerns. One significant aspect that has gained traction in recent years is the rise of robotics protests and demonstrations. In this blog post, we will delve into the reasons behind these protests, the arguments put forth by both sides, and the potential implications for society. The Catalyst for Protests: 1. Job Displacement: One of the primary reasons for robotics protests and demonstrations is the fear of job loss. As robots become increasingly capable of performing human tasks more efficiently and cost-effectively, workers in various industries face the risk of unemployment. Advocates argue that these protests are crucial in drawing attention to the need for labor protections and training programs to mitigate the impact on the workforce. 2. Ethical Concerns: The growth of advanced robotics raises ethical questions and concerns. Demonstrators highlight the potential consequences of robots replacing human caregivers, teachers, or healthcare professionals. They fear a loss of compassion, human connection, and empathy in critical areas that require human touch. The ethical implications of deploying robots for military purposes are also a significant concern that drives protests. 3. Social Inequality: Critics argue that the introduction of robotics will widen the gap between the rich and the poor. The cost of implementing robotics technology often falls out of reach for smaller businesses and individuals, leading to monopolies and the concentration of power in the hands of a few. This concern fuels protests with a demand for fair access to robotics technology and regulation to ensure a level playing field. Arguments from Opposing Perspectives: 1. Technological Progress and Economic Growth: Supporters of robotics development contend that protests against automation limit technological progress and hinder economic growth. They argue that the advancement of robotics offers substantial benefits, such as increased productivity, improved efficiency, and enhanced quality of goods and services. These benefits, they claim, will ultimately lead to job creation in new and different sectors. 2. Safer and More Efficient Workforce: Proponents of robotics emphasize the potential for increased workplace safety, as robots can handle dangerous and strenuous tasks, reducing injuries and accidents. Robots can also carry out repetitive and monotonous tasks with precision, allowing humans to focus on more creative, skilled, and meaningful work. Advocates believe that the protests overlook these advantages and fail to appreciate the potential for human-robot collaboration. Implications for Society: 1. Policy and Regulation: The rise of robotics protests underscores the urgency for policymakers to address the social, economic, and ethical challenges that emerge with advancing technology. Governments will need to strike a delicate balance between promoting innovation and protecting workers' rights, ensuring equitable access, and establishing standards for ethical robotic applications. 2. Reskilling and Education: The concerns raised by robotics protests call for a reevaluation of our education and training systems to equip individuals with the skills required in an automated world. Governments, educational institutions, and industries will need to collaborate to ensure a smooth transition for the workforce and offer programs that prepare individuals for emerging roles. Conclusion: The rise of robotics protests and demonstrations highlights the complex relationship between technological advancements and social change. While robotics offers tremendous potential for enhancing our lives, these protests draw attention to valid concerns surrounding job displacement, ethical considerations, and social inequalities. It is crucial for society to engage in constructive dialogue to shape the future of robotics, ensuring that this disruptive force benefits all stakeholders.
